In an SEO scenario, Google likes to trust sites that have links from high quality, relevant sources. For example, large news websites don’t generally link to an untrusted source, nor do top quality industry blogs or university or .edu websites. In the past, commenting on blogs and forums solely for the sake of building links was the norm. The reality, however, is that many blogs and forums have little or no link value. Therefore, building links via this method will do nothing to boosting your website’s ranking.

Using heading in your page structure can have a big impact on searchability. Search engines use the headings to index the structure and content of your web pages. On page SEO refers to the optimization of a website’s on-page elements. This includes the way a website is structured and coded, as well as its content. As a webmaster, you have complete control over your on-page elements so putting the time into getting them right is important. Link building isn’t dead. Not by a long shot.

One of the basic tools of the trade for an SEO practitioner is the search engines themselves. They provide a rich array of commands that can be used to perform advanced research, diagnosis, and competitive analysis. According to SEO Consultant, Gaz Hall: "Strive to incorporate a small handful of links to authoritative sources throughout your copy. This communicates to your readers (and to Google’s algorithms) that your content, while unique, gives credit where it’s due."
